Like the guy who painted my hood said, "you should do it the way you really want it." With your car, the colors, going with the black Patriot Edition hood will look fantastic. I can't urge you enough to go paint. The vinyl on the hood will look good for a few years but paint is forever. With that hood style, it is a ton simpler than mine was and you could probably have it done for about $500-$600 which is about twice the cost of vinyl but well worth it.
